Cylinder Mount Plate

1. Technical Definition

A cylinder mount plate is a structural mounting component used to secure a hydraulic cylinder to the machine frame or supporting structure. The plate provides a stable and rigid mounting surface that allows the hydraulic cylinder to transmit force to the machine without movement or misalignment.

The cylinder mount plate distributes the mechanical load generated by the hydraulic cylinder across the machine structure, preventing stress concentration and maintaining correct cylinder alignment.

In roll forming machines, cylinder mount plates are commonly used in hydraulic systems powering:

Hydraulic flying cutoff systems
Hydraulic punching units
Hydraulic pressing systems
Hydraulic positioning actuators
Hydraulic lifting mechanisms

They are essential structural components for supporting hydraulic cylinder installations.

2. Where It Is Located

The cylinder mount plate is installed between the hydraulic cylinder and the machine frame or mounting bracket.

Common installation locations in roll forming machines include:

Hydraulic cutting system assemblies
Hydraulic punching unit frames
Hydraulic press mounting structures
Hydraulic positioning assemblies
Hydraulic lifting mechanisms

The plate is typically bolted or welded to the machine structure.

3. Primary Functions

3.1 Support the Hydraulic Cylinder

Provides a rigid mounting surface for the cylinder body.

3.2 Transfer Mechanical Loads

Distributes cylinder force to the machine frame.

3.3 Maintain Alignment

Ensures the cylinder remains properly aligned with machine components.

3.4 Improve Structural Stability

Prevents excessive vibration or movement during operation.

4. How It Works

The cylinder mount plate acts as a structural interface between the hydraulic cylinder and machine frame.

Typical operation process:

The mount plate is attached to the machine frame.

The hydraulic cylinder base or mounting bracket aligns with the plate.

Bolts or mounting hardware secure the cylinder to the plate.

When hydraulic pressure moves the cylinder piston, force is transmitted through the cylinder body.

The mount plate distributes this force to the machine structure.

The machine mechanism receives the hydraulic force while maintaining alignment.

This provides a strong and stable mounting solution.

12. Common Failure Causes

Cylinder mount plates may fail due to:

Structural fatigue
Loose mounting bolts
Frame distortion
Excessive hydraulic loads

Routine inspection helps prevent structural failures.

13. Symptoms of Mount Plate Issues

Technicians may observe:

Cylinder misalignment
Machine vibration near the cylinder mount
Loose mounting bolts
Cracks in the mounting plate

These symptoms may indicate mounting plate damage.

14. Installation Requirements

Proper installation of cylinder mount plates includes:

Aligning the plate with the machine frame
Securing the plate with bolts or welds
Ensuring correct cylinder alignment
Tightening mounting hardware to specification

Correct installation ensures safe hydraulic cylinder operation.

15. Maintenance Requirements

Routine maintenance should include:

Inspecting the plate for cracks or deformation
Checking mounting bolts for tightness
Verifying cylinder alignment
Inspecting weld joints if applicable

Regular maintenance helps maintain structural stability.

16. Typical Replacement Cost

Cylinder mount plate costs vary depending on size and construction.

Typical price ranges include:

Small hydraulic mount plate
$50 – $200

Industrial cylinder mount plate
$200 – $800

Heavy-duty structural mount plate
$800 – $2,500+

Costs depend on plate thickness and fabrication complexity.
